Central Government Jobs after MSW
The Government of India carries out a variety of written test for the recruitment of suitable candidates for different posts in this sector. A graduate with a Masters degree can apply for diverse jobs in the government sector by writing these written tests. By appearing for the UPSC exam, candidates will be able to apply for jobs such as IPS, IAS and IFS of the civil services besides other central government services.
The Staff Service Commission also carries out entrance exams for the recruitment of candidates. Some of the vacancies that ware available in diverse government organizations include:
  • Assistant Director
  • District Consultant
  • Documentation and Communication Officer
  • Humanitarian Values and PMER Officer
  • Junior Research Fellow
  • National Secretary Community Development Professor
  • Programme Coordinator
  • Project Coordinator
  • Senior Manager - Human Resource
  • Sub Regional Training Coordinator
Teaching Profession in Government Sector after MSW
Students can get employment with different universities such as:
  • Delhi University
  • Jawaharlal Nehru University
  • Kerala University
  • Mahatma Gandhi University
If one desires to join any of the educational institutions as lecturers, he must have a postgraduate degree in Social Work along with a SET or NET qualification. Once they get the job, they can write departmental level tests and get promoted to senior designations.

Short Term Courses for MSW Graduates
There are many short term courses also for these graduates. This is offered by many institutions in India. One such course is the Certificate course in Social Work offered by Tata Institute of Social Sciences in Mumbai. This is a part time course of one year duration. The other short term courses are
  • Certificate in Therapeutic Skills for Helping Professions (Counseling)
  • Certificate Course in Advanced Social Research Methodology
  • Certificate Course in Social Perspective in Disaster Management
The short term/ certificate courses will surely add a value to their career.
